How much is a flight to Kota Kinabalu?

The average and cheapest price for all round-trip flights to Kota Kinabalu from each origin found by users searching on KAYAK in the last month.
A flight to Kota Kinabalu costs RM 559 on average. The cheapest price found on KAYAK in the last 2 weeks cost RM 247 and departed from Guangzhou. The most popular routes on KAYAK are Guangzhou to Kota Kinabalu which costs RM 597 on average, and Shenzhen to Kota Kinabalu, which costs RM 579 on average.

What is the cheapest month to fly to Kota Kinabalu?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for flights to Kota Kinabalu,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.
The cheapest month for flights to Kota Kinabalu is December, where tickets cost RM 771 on average for return flights. On the other hand, the most expensive months are October and February, where the average cost of tickets from China is RM 1,732 and RM 1,554 respectively. For one-way flights, the best month to travel is May with an average price of RM 850.

How far in advance should I book a flight to Kota Kinabalu?

To calculate weekly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each week before departure over the last year for round-trip flights to Kota Kinabalu,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each week.
To get a below average price, you should book around 2 weeks before departure.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 9 weeks before departure.

  • How far is Kota Kinabalu Airport from central Kota Kinabalu?

    The distance between Kota Kinabalu Airport and the city centre of Kota Kinabalu is 6 km.

  • What is the name of Kota Kinabalu’s airport?

    All flights to Kota Kinabalu land at Kota Kinabalu Airport. The airport code is BKI,and it can also be referred to as Kota Kinabalu or Kota Kinabalu Intl.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ights to Kota Kinabalu?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ly to Kota Kinabalu with an airline and back with another airline.
